Obtaining a Driving Licence C+E

The most comprehensive HGV license is the C+E. This license permits you to drive an HGV equipped with trailers or semi-trailers weighing more than 750 kilograms.

The training for category CE is typically a natural continuation of the course that leads to category C. It requires at least ten lessons that include driving on training tracks and roads with varying traffic density.

Requirements

A driving licence is an official document that shows that a driver has satisfied the legal requirements to drive. The requirements vary from one country to the next however, they all require passing an exam for driving and not having any traffic violations recorded. The tests are typically divided into two parts: theory and practical. However there are exceptions. The first step to get a driver's license is completing a driving course and passing the theory test. The driver must also be physically fit to drive, and certain countries require proof of this, which includes an examination for medical reasons.

The next step is to obtain the Category C license, also known as a Car driver's licence. This allows you to drive passenger vehicles, trucks and trailers with a maximum weight of 7.5 tonnes. If you already hold a Cat C license, you can upgrade to Cat C + E, which permits you to drive articulated heavy-goods vehicles up to 44 tons.

In order to obtain a Category C license, you must be 21 years old. This is the minimum age requirement, but you might be able obtain it earlier if have completed the course for your Driver Certificate of Professional Competence (Driver CPC) or are currently in the process of completing it. client1-free-img-4.pngThe C+E category is by far the most comprehensive available hgv licence. It blends the C and E categories, and is the most comprehensive hgv licence you can obtain. You must have a Category prawo jazdy kat c license to qualify for a C+E license. You must also pass a driving test and an examination for medical reasons.

In addition to passing the theory and practical driving exams You must also pass an examination for medical conditions and eye exam. The medical examiner will look for conditions such as diabetes and heart disease and other ailments. You must be in good physical and mental health to drive a car and not have a history of substance abuse. If you have a mental health problem then the DVLA will evaluate your application on a case-by basis.

Exams

To obtain your license, you need to pass a written test and a driving exam. The written test is comprised of 20 questions, and you have to answer at least 14 correctly. The questions are based off of the information in Chapters 4 to 11 of the NYS Driver's Manual. To prepare for the test, you must read the manual and take test-taking sessions. It is essential to take your time and don't hurry through the questions during the test.

The driving test is an exercise in basic vehicle control and slope-starting (for manual transmission vehicles) as well as backing up and an obstacle course. The examiner will also assess your ability to respond quickly to roadside emergencies. Additionally the examiner will confirm that the vehicle you are using is properly insured. During the driving test, you cannot have any passengers other that your interpreter or sponsor. In addition, you are not allowed to use any device that can record video or audio unless the examiner allows it.

The written and oral exams are conducted at DVS offices in New York City and the surrounding counties of Westchester, Rockland and Nassau. Candidates can schedule their exams online or visit the nearest DVS office. When making an appointment, applicants can select the date and time they would like to test at. The applicants must present a valid driver's licence and proof of liability insurance to the DVS office. The oral and written exams are available in English, Albanian (in Albanian), French, Hebrew, Italian and Korean.
